Case study 1: Mobile banking

Background information on mobile banking in Nigeria

  1. Mobile banking has revolutionized the way Nigerians access financial services.

  2. It allows customers to perform banking transactions using their mobile devices.

  3. The introduction of mobile banking in Nigeria was driven by the need for financial inclusion.

  4. Before mobile banking, many Nigerians did not have access to traditional banking services.

  5. Mobile banking has bridged the gap between financial institutions and unbanked Nigerians.

  6. It has brought convenience and accessibility to millions of people.

  7. Mobile banking in Nigeria operates through USSD codes or mobile applications.

  8. Customers can check their account balance, transfer funds, pay bills, and even apply for loans.

Case study 2: Peer-to-peer lending platforms

Background information on peer-to-peer lending platforms in Nigeria

Nigeria, like many countries around the world, has seen a significant rise in the popularity of peer-to-peer lending platforms.

These platforms serve as intermediaries, connecting lenders and borrowers directly.

Traditionally, lending was done through banks or other financial institutions, which often resulted in long waiting periods and complex processes.

However, with the advent of peer-to-peer lending platforms, individuals can now lend and borrow money more efficiently and conveniently.

Financial innovation of peer-to-peer lending platforms

Peer-to-peer lending platforms provide an alternative to traditional financial intermediaries by allowing lenders and borrowers to bypass banks and connect directly.

This is facilitated through an online platform that matches borrowers’ loan requests with lenders who are interested in providing funding.

This innovative approach to lending has gained traction due to the ease of use, quick approval process, and competitive interest rates it offers.

Case study 3: Cryptocurrency adoption

Background information on cryptocurrency adoption in Nigeria

  1. Nigeria has seen a significant increase in the adoption and use of cryptocurrencies

  2. The country has the highest trading volume of Bitcoin in Africa

  3. Various factors contribute to the growing popularity of cryptocurrency adoption in Nigeria

Financial innovation of cryptocurrency adoption

  1. Cryptocurrencies are digital or virtual currencies that utilize cryptography for security

  2. They operate independently of a central bank and are based on decentralized technology

  3. Cryptocurrency adoption allows for secure and fast transactions, eliminating the need for intermediaries

  4. It provides financial inclusion for the unbanked population and offers an alternative store of value
